Palm Beach, Florida is one of the most active states for SBA loans, particularly those under the 7(a) or 504 loans. “SBA loans for Palm Beach, Florida” offer benefits that conventional “commercial loans” frequently do not. They offer lower down payments, extended amortizations, and flexible business underwriting. This is especially beneficial for startups or companies acquiring owner-occupied real estate. 3. Recognize the Essential FDIC distinction for Investment and Trust Products
One of the most important details to understand when banking with Cypress or other similar institutions is that not all products offer the same level of protection. Trust and Portfolio Management services offered by Cypress Bank & Trust are not covered by the FDIC and, as such, are not the deposit of a bank, they are not insured and could be subjected to risk in investment which could result in the loss of the principal amount invested. While your checking and savings account are insured by FDIC within allowed limits, all trust or wealth management asset is subject to market Banking Services in Palm Beach, Florida risk. That’s a distinction that every depositor must be aware of prior to opening more than one product.

5. Check out the City copyright’s Growing Palm Beach County Presence
City copyright of Florida (CNB) the $26 billion institution with the longest history of more than 75 year in Florida history, is expanding rapidly within Palm Beach County. CNB opened its doors in 2024. CNB set up a second office at 5100 PGA Boulevard in Palm Beach Gardens to serve clients in Palm Beach Gardens, Jupiter, Tequesta, West Palm Beach plus the Palm Beach Islands. CNB provides personalized private banking, residential lending, corporate real-estate, wealth management, and corporate banking solutions with an emphasis on local decision-making. For those looking for scale with local expertise, CNB represents a compelling choice.
